The Damage-Free Difference

Here's something a lot of Orland Hills homeowners learn the hard way: the wrong attachment method can cost you more than the lights. Nails and staples driven into fascia and shingles create holes that let water in, and in our freeze-thaw winters, water in the wrong place becomes ice damage. We never use them. Gutter-safe clips hold securely through wind and snow, then come off clean in January, leaving your gutters and roofline exactly as we found them.

What to Look for in a Roofline Lighting Company

  • Insurance — roof-edge work two stories up should never be your liability.
  • Damage-free attachment — ask how they attach lights; "clips, never nails" is the right answer.
  • Commercial-grade LED — consumer strands dim and fail; commercial bulbs hold up all season.
  • A real guarantee and takedown plan — the job isn't done until the lights come down on time.
